The calcium paradox: metabolic, electrophysiological, contractile and ultrastructural characteristics in four species. 1978

D J Hearse, and S M Humphrey, and A B Boink, and T J Ruigrok

The effect of transient depletion and repletion of calcium upon the electrophysiological activity, contractile activity, coronary flow, tissue energy metabolism and the cellular leakage of metabolites and creatine kinase has been characterized in the rat heart and now has been compared with the mouse, guinea pig and rabbit heart. The sudden and massive damage (the calcium paradox) which occurred in the rat was observed in all species studied. While fine differences between species were detectable, the basic principles and damaging effects of sudden transmembrane calcium fluxes would appear to be common to all species.

D003402 Creatine Kinase A transferase that catalyzes formation of PHOSPHOCREATINE from ATP + CREATINE. The reaction stores ATP energy as phosphocreatine. Three cytoplasmic ISOENZYMES have been identified in human tissues: the MM type from SKELETAL MUSCLE, the MB type from myocardial tissue and the BB type from nervous tissue as well as a mitochondrial isoenzyme. Macro-creatine kinase refers to creatine kinase complexed with other serum proteins.
